2006 Ford Ranger vs. 2006 Ford Escape
To start off, both 2006 Ford Ranger and 2006 Ford Escape were released in the same year (2006). Therefore the support and the availability on parts for both vehicles should be relatively similar. At 2,999 cc (6 cylinders), 2006 Ford Escape is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2006 Ford Escape (200 HP @ 6000 RPM) has 57 more horse power than 2006 Ford Ranger. (143 HP @ 5250 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2006 Ford Escape should accelerate faster than 2006 Ford Ranger.
Because 2006 Ford Ranger is four wheel drive (4WD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 2006 Ford Escape.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2006 Ford Ranger will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2006 Ford Escape (262 Nm @ 4850 RPM) has 53 more torque (in Nm) than 2006 Ford Ranger. (209 Nm @ 3750 RPM). This means 2006 Ford Escape will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2006 Ford Ranger.
Compare all specifications:
2006 Ford Ranger | 2006 Ford Escape | |
Make | Ford | Ford |
Model | Ranger | Escape |
Year Released | 2006 | 2006 |
Body Type | Pickup | SUV |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2299 cc | 2999 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 6 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 143 HP | 200 HP |
Engine RPM | 5250 RPM | 6000 RPM |
Torque | 209 Nm | 262 Nm |
Torque RPM | 3750 RPM | 4850 RPM |
Engine Bore Size | 87.4 mm | 89 mm |
Engine Stroke Size | 94 mm | 80 mm |
Drive Type | 4WD | Front |
Number of Seats | 2 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4820 mm | 4450 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1690 mm | 1790 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1770 mm | 1780 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2840 mm | 2630 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 59 L | 62 L |
